Not only Mercedes can boast on the part of the drones at the auto show in Tokyo — Nissan has unveiled today the concept IDS with the autopilot system and all-electric filling. Incidentally, it is the harbinger of a new Leaf.
Not sure that he will get a full carbon body, folding wheel or such a cosmic onion, but I would like more just from concept. Space IDS, among other things, boasts a relatively spacious interior (thanks to the most “placed” axes) with four single chairs and two configurations under different flow regimes. Actually, the interesting one that suggests the autopilot — the steering wheel and tidy fully retracted in the front panel (however, displays this does not become less), and the seats are a little unfold to each other.
Even IDS is able to Park itself without the presence of a driver in the cabin, watch for pedestrians and warn them of the danger (with the lights and tickers). As luck installing it with a battery with a capacity of 60 kilowatt-hours — more than any details by filling in the “Nissan” do not open.
